Figure 4. Valproate increases Tax-protein expression in HTLV-1–infected CD4+ T cells from asymptomatic carriers and HAM/TSP patients. Rates of Tax-protein–positive cells among HTLV-1–infected CD4+ T cells were calculated by normalizing the percentages of Tax-positive CD4+ cells, determined by CD3, CD4, and Tax triple labeling (A), with the percentage of infected cells in the CD4+ population, as assessed by HTLV-1–proviral load (B). Estimated median (and first quartile) percentages of Tax-positive cells among HTLV-1–infected CD4+ cells on D0 to D2 of culture is represented for 10 ACs (●) and 10 HAM/TSP patients (♦) treated with 5mM VPA (dashed lines) or nontreated (Ctrl, solid lines), respectively.
